KT Rolster, fresh from their Worlds 2025 finalist run, has bid farewell to two key players: Jeong 'Peter' Yoon-su and Seo 'Deokdam' Dae-gil. Peter, a Korean support player, joined KT Challengers in November 2024 and quickly rose through the ranks, becoming a top LCK support. His impact was evident as KT Rolster finished third in the 2025 LCK season. Deokdam, on the other hand, has been a consistent force for the team, and their departures leave KT Rolster with a crucial task: finding two new players to fill these vital roles.

Meanwhile, Gen.G has also seen a significant change with the expiration of Kim 'Canyon' Geon-bu's contract. Gen.G has a history of letting player contracts run their course, but this time, the organization has yet to reveal whether Canyon will be re-signed or if a new player will join the team. And this is the part most people miss: Gen.G has already made another big move by announcing Yoo 'Ryu' Sang-wook, formerly of 100 Thieves, as their new Head Coach.
